Elevating Sales Through Effective Inventory Control

Inventory control isn't just about tracking what you have on hand. It's click here a vital factor of success that can significantly affect your bottom line. By implementing efficient inventory management techniques, businesses can maximize sales and boost revenue growth.

Effective inventory control allows you to accurately predict demand, ensuring that you have the right goods available when customers need them. This minimizes stockouts and lost sales opportunities, inevitably leading to increased customer happiness. Furthermore, a well-controlled inventory can limit waste and storage costs, freeing up valuable resources that can be allocated into other areas of the business.

Developing a Winning Sales Culture: Teamwork and Motivation

A high-performing sales team isn't simply built on individual talent; it's forged through collaboration and motivation. When your team members feel that their efforts are valued and contribute to a shared objective, they naturally work more effectively.

Creating a culture of teamwork involves fostering honest communication, encouraging knowledge transfer, and celebrating wins as a collective. Recognizing individual contributions while emphasizing the importance of the bigger picture is essential to building a truly cohesive sales force.

Motivating your team goes beyond monetary rewards. It's about providing opportunities for growth, appreciating their dedication, and fostering an environment where they feel a strong sense of purpose. When your team members are inspired, they'll not only achieve greater results but also remain committed to the company's goals.
